TY - JOUR T1 - Highlights from the literature JF - Archives of Disease in Childhood - Fetal and Neonatal Edition JO - Arch Dis Child Fetal Neonatal Ed SP - F282 LP - F282 DO - 10.1136/archdischild-2015-308662 VL - 100 IS - 3 A2 - , Y1 - 2015/05/01 UR - http://fn.bmj.com/content/100/3/F282.abstract N2 - The neonatal world feels pretty smug about cooling therapy for hypoxic-ischaemic encephalopathy. This previously intractable condition is now routinely treated; it has a relatively small number-needed-to-treat, so a relatively good chance of success for each baby treated; and cooling is well tolerated and largely free of harm. How irritating if it turns out that nature got there first. Dulip Jayasinghe (Neonatology 2015;107:220–3) suggests that hypothermia, mediated by reduced heat production, might actually be an innate and indeed adaptive response of babies to perinatal asphyxia. His review brings together several lines of evidence to suggest that in this case, our medical arts imitate life. And we should not be irritated: it's good to be working with physiology rather than against it.
